2011 Fall Festival and Trunk or Treat

The VOWS 2011 Fall Festival and Trunk or Treat will be held at the amenity center at 12209 Timberland Blvd on Saturday October 15th from 4-6pm. Please join us for lots of family friendly fun. We will have carnival games, a cupcake walk, pumpkin decorating, bounce houses and tons of candy. VOWS Community Garage Sale

September 30th, October 1st & 2nd

The city of Fort Worth does require permits for garage

sales, but they are free and can be obtained online

at www.fortworthgov.org, by calling 817-392-2222 or

in person at by visiting the Development Department

Permit Desk, 1000 Throckmorton, Fort Worth, Texas.

Also, only one sign is permitted, must be on the premises

and can be no larger then 2 square feet in area.

NOTE: You have to get a permit from the City of

Fort Worth. Here’s the link: http://www.fortworthgov.org/forms. Please submit your request

at least 72 hours (3 days) prior to your planned sale date. If your request is submitted

after 3 PM on Fridays you will not receive your permit until the following Monday.

 

 

City of Fort Worth Stage 1 Drought Contingency and Emergency Water Management Plan

Dear VOWS Residents,

Please be advised that the City of Fort Worth has initiated Stage 1 of its Drought Contingency and Emergency Water Management Plan.

Some of the Stage 1 drought restrictions include, but are not limited to:

  • Outdoor watering is limited to twice per week scheduling:
    • No watering on Mondays
    • Non-residential locations may only water on Tuesdays and Fridays
    • Residences ending in even number may only water on Wednesdays and Saturdays
    • Residences ending in an odd number may only water on Thursdays and Sundays
  • Water may not run off the property more than 50 feet
  • Hosing of paved areas is prohibited
  • Hosing of buildings is prohibited, except for fire protection or surface preparation prior to painting
  • Foundations may be watered up to two hours on any day, by hand, soaker hose, or drip irrigation
  • Establishing of new turf is strongly discouraged

Also keep in mind that year round City of Fort Worth rules are still in effect during Stage 1. They are; no watering between 10am and 6pm, no operating a broken system (broken sprinkler head, pipe, etc.), no watering hard surfaces, and no watering during a precipitation event.
